The judge in Donald Trump‘s historic hush money trial dismissed two jurors on Thursday as the court struggled to assemble a panel for one of the most high-profile criminal cases in American history. 

Prosecutors said one juror had not disclosed prior brushes with the law, and Judge Juan Merchan excused him after bringing him in to the court for further questioning.

It came shortly after Judge Merchan had let go another juror, a nurse who said she felt intimidated because some of her personal information had been made public.

The two removals mean that five people have so far been selected for the jury, down from seven. It will ultimately  comprise 12 members and six alternates.

It highlighted the unprecedented pressures around the first criminal trial ever of a former U.S. president.
